Method: accounts.quotas.list

Elenca la quota e l'utilizzo giornalieri delle chiamate per gruppo per il tuo account CSS Center.

Richiesta HTTP

GET https://css.googleapis.com/v1/{parent=accounts/*}/quotas

L'URL utilizza la sintassi di transcodifica gRPC.

Parametri del percorso

Parametri
parent

string

Obbligatorio. L'account CSS proprietario della raccolta di risorse e quote dei metodi. Nella maggior parte dei casi, si tratta del dominio CSS. Formato: accounts/{account}

Parametri di query

Parametri
pageSize

integer

Facoltativo. Il numero massimo di quote da restituire nella risposta, utilizzato per la paginazione. Il valore predefinito è 500; i valori superiori a 1000 verranno forzati a 1000.

pageToken

string

Facoltativo. Token (se fornito) per recuperare la pagina successiva. Tutti gli altri parametri devono corrispondere alla chiamata originale che ha fornito il token pagina.

Corpo della richiesta

Il corpo della richiesta deve essere vuoto.

Corpo della risposta

Messaggio di risposta per il metodo ListMethodGroups.

In caso di esito positivo, il corpo della risposta contiene dati con la seguente struttura:

Rappresentazione JSON
{
  "quotaGroups": [
    {
      object (QuotaGroup)
    }
  ],
  "nextPageToken": string
}
Campi
quotaGroups[]

object (QuotaGroup)

I metodi, l'utilizzo attuale della quota e i limiti per ciascun gruppo. La quota è condivisa tra tutti i metodi del gruppo. I gruppi sono ordinati in ordine decrescente in base a quotaUsage.

nextPageToken

string

Un token che può essere inviato come pageToken per recuperare la pagina successiva. Se questo campo viene omesso, non verranno visualizzate altre pagine.

Ambiti di autorizzazione

Richiede il seguente ambito OAuth:

  • https://www.googleapis.com/auth/content

Per ulteriori informazioni, consulta la sezione OAuth 2.0 Overview.

QuotaGroup

Le informazioni sul gruppo per i metodi nell'API CSS. La quota è condivisa tra tutti i metodi del gruppo. Anche se nessuno dei metodi all'interno del gruppo ha un utilizzo, le informazioni relative al gruppo vengono restituite.

Rappresentazione JSON
{
  "name": string,
  "quotaUsage": string,
  "quotaLimit": string,
  "quotaMinuteLimit": string,
  "methodDetails": [
    {
      object (MethodDetails)
    }
  ]
}
Campi
name

string

Identificatore. Il nome della risorsa del gruppo di quote. Formato: account/{account}/quotas/{group} Esempio: accounts/12345678/quotas/css-products-insert Nota: non è garantito che la parte {group} segua uno schema specifico.

quotaUsage

string (int64 format)

Solo output. L'utilizzo corrente della quota, ovvero il numero di chiamate già effettuate in un determinato giorno ai metodi del gruppo. I limiti di quota giornaliera vengono reimpostati alle ore 12:00 UTC.

quotaLimit

string (int64 format)

Solo output. Il numero massimo di chiamate consentite al giorno per il gruppo.

quotaMinuteLimit

string (int64 format)

Solo output. Il numero massimo di chiamate consentite al minuto per il gruppo.

methodDetails[]

object (MethodDetails)

Solo output. Elenco di tutti i metodi a cui si applica la quota del gruppo.

MethodDetails

I dettagli del metodo per metodo nell'API CSS.

Rappresentazione JSON
{
  "method": string,
  "version": string,
  "subapi": string,
  "path": string
}
Campi
method

string

Solo output. Il nome del metodo, ad esempio cssproductsservice.listcssproducts.

version

string

Solo output. La versione dell'API a cui appartiene il metodo.

subapi

string

Solo output. L'API secondaria a cui appartiene il metodo. Nell'API CSS, questo valore è sempre css.

path

string

Solo output. Il percorso del metodo, ad esempio v1/cssproductsservice.listcssproducts.